So the  Movember movement is actually a thing and it’s been around for a while. Google tells me The Movember Foundation is a global charity that funds and raises awareness for men’s health. With the foundation’s mission being to help men live longer, healthier and happier lives.  


It was founded in 2003 by Adam Garone and 3 others, the purpose of this movement is simple; helping men live happier, healthier and longer lives…

This foundation runs an annual charity event, with a goal to change the face of men’s health by encouraging men (who the charity refers to as Mo Bros to get involved… So what men do during Movember is that they grow a mustache for the month, getting friends, family and colleagues to donate to their effort.
